The Constance Belle Mare Plage is a luxurious five-star resort situated on one of the most beautiful beaches on Mauritius, set in tropical gardens spread over about 15 hectares of land. There are a variety of accommodation options available to guests, from deluxe suites to villas. Each room features comfortable and modern furnishings of wood and marble. The rooms come with a furnished terrace or balcony, air conditioning and an en-suite bathroom with separate shower and bath. This luxurious beach hotel offers an extensive array of amenities including an outdoor swimming pool with children's swimming area and poolside snack bar, gym, sauna, plunge pool, steam room, two hot tubs, spa offering a full array of treatments, table tennis table, mini-golf and an entertainment programme for adults and children. The hotel also has a wide selection of watersports on offer, such as scuba diving, waterskiing, surfing, windsurfing, motor boating, banana boating, sailing, catamaran boating, canoeing, pedal boating, wakeboarding, kayaking, laser boating, glass-bottom boat trips and snorkelling (some of the watersports incur additional charges). The resort is also ideal for golfers as it has two 18-hole championship golf course; The Links and The Legend.

Bridport is a small coastal town on Tasmania’s northeast coast and serves as the gateway to one of the most celebrated golf destinations in the world. With sweeping views across Bass Strait, a relaxed seaside atmosphere and immediate access to world-class links courses, it has become a must-visit location for serious golfers.
Just minutes from the town centre lie Barnbougle Dunes and Barnbougle Lost Farm, two of the most highly regarded courses in the Southern Hemisphere. Barnbougle Dunes offers a traditional links experience, routed through natural dune systems with firm fairways, rugged bunkering and ever-present coastal winds shaping every shot. Lost Farm, its modern companion, provides wider fairways, larger greens and a slightly more forgiving layout, while still delivering the same dramatic ocean views and strategic challenge. Together, they form one of the finest two-course golf experiences anywhere in the world.
Golf in Bridport is defined by classic links conditions — firm underfoot, fast-running fairways and wind playing a key role throughout the round. The best time to visit is typically between October and April, when temperatures are milder and daylight hours are longer.
